Important Guidelines
Before you start using this product please follow these basic guidelines:
- Please carefully read the manual before beginning with the installation process!
- The EK Fittings require only a small amount of force to screw them firmly in place since the liquid seal is ensured by the rubber O-ring gaskets.
- The use of corrosion-inhibiting coolants is always recommended for any liquid cooling system. EKWB recommends any of the EKCryofuel for worry-free usage.

Preparing the Pump Reservoir Manifold Unit
STEP 1: Mounting the Bracket
Install the provided EK UNI Pump Bracket vertically using four M4 x 8 DIN7984 screws in the desired orientation. This step requires an Allen Key 2 mm, four M4 x 8 DIN7984 screws, and the Metal UNI Pump Bracket (120mm Fan) - V.
STEP 1a: Bracket Orientations
The bracket can be mounted in multiple orientations to suit user needs. The X6 manifold offers two distinct mounting points per height. Four possible orientations for the pump bracket are illustrated, demonstrating various vertical attachment positions for the manifold.
STEP 2: Mounting to Radiator
EKWB recommends mounting the unit to a front radiator (e.g., P360), ensuring either the ports or the coolant level window faces the user. This step utilizes M4 x 30 DIN7985 screws.
STEP 2a: Radiator Configuration
The mounting method depends on the radiator configuration (push/pull/push-pull). For setups with a fan between the radiator and the combo unit, use M4 x 30 DIN7985 Philips screws (typically supplied with the radiator). For direct mounting of the combo unit to the radiator, use M4 x 5 DIN7985 Philips screws (also typically supplied with the radiator).
For push-pull configurations involving fans on both sides of the radiator, an additional four M4 x 30 DIN7985 Philips screws may be necessary. These are available separately from the EK shop (EAN: 3831109897997).
OPTIONAL Mounting
Compatible brackets, such as the EK-Loop Uni Pump Reservoir Bracket (120mm / 140mm), can be purchased separately. Alternatively, the unit can be mounted to chassis openings that support 105 x 105 mm or 125 x 125 mm raster holes.
Recommended Pump Reservoir Manifold Configurations
To complete your loop, all ports must be used as indicated in the diagram. Unused ports should be sealed with the provided plugs, using a 6mm Allen Key.
Port Usage Recommendations:
- A1, A2: Recommended for components with the highest heat load, such as CPU blocks.
- B1, B2: Recommended for components with the second highest heat load, such as GPU blocks.
- C1, C2: Recommended for radiators, facilitating the coolest coolant return to the pump.
Important Note: If a prescribed component (e.g., radiator or GPU block) is not installed, one INLET and one OUTLET port per pair must still be connected to ensure the unit functions correctly. This can be achieved using plugs or short tubing.
For optimal performance, EK recommends using identical components across all three pairs (A, B, C) in semi-parallel port configurations.

Notes on Component Usage:
- If a component (radiator or GPU block) is not installed, one INLET and one OUTLET port per pair must still be connected for functionality.
- If component B1 or B2 (one of them) is unused, the combo unit will still operate due to its internal parallel channels.
- If both B1 and B2 are unused, the user has two options:
- Connect at least one A-in port to a B-in port, directing the return flow from component A to component B, which then feeds the C-out port.
- Block at least one port from the B pairs using an additional hose and fittings to maintain proper flow.
Drain and Accessories
The kit includes a 1-meter drain hose with a female Quick Disconnect (QD) fitting. Attach the female QD to the male QD located on the drain port of the pump reservoir combo unit for draining. Opening the fill port or another port is recommended to allow air into the loop, facilitating faster draining.
Coolant can be drained into a bucket or any other suitable container.
The pump reservoir combo unit features standard G1/4 threaded holes, compatible with all EK portfolio fittings. Both hard and soft tubing can be utilized with this unit.
Connecting the Pump
The EK-D5 PWM pump features two connectors:
- SATA Connector: This must remain connected directly to the PSU at all times to power the pump.
- 4-pin PWM fan connector: This connects to the motherboard's CPU_Fan header, a designated water pump header, or a controller. It is used to manage and report the pump's rotational speed. If disconnected, the pump will operate at its maximum speed (100% PWM).
Testing the Loop
To confirm successful installation, it is recommended to perform a leak test for 24 hours.
Once the loop is complete and filled with coolant, connect the pump to a PSU situated outside the main system. Ensure no other components are powered. Turn on the PSU and allow the pump to run continuously. A decrease in the coolant level is expected during this process as air is collected within the combo unit.
Inspect all parts of the loop for leaks. Address any issues found and repeat the testing process. Crucially, ensure all hardware is completely dry before powering on the system to prevent potential damage.
